this is the first time I ever owned a donkey or mule or anything in the Long Ear line. They are really different. Smarter too. And more resistant to heat, parasites, deerflies, etc.
No wonder they have been the little powerhouse for cultures throughout the world, Latin America, the Middle East. They are so strong and patient and stubborn.
